Active (not recruiting) Phase 1 NCT03448042

A Study of Runimotamab in Participants With Locally Advanced or Metastatic HER2-Expressing Cancers

Phase 1 – testing safety in a small group of people
Conditions: Solid Tumors

Sponsor: Genentech, Inc.

trial.available_in: БГ
Overview
This study will evaluate the safety, tolerability, and pharmacokinetics of Runimotamab administered intravenously as a single agent and in combination with Trastuzumab in participants with locally advanced or metastatic Human Epidermal Growth Factor Receptor 2 (HER2)-expressing cancers.
Who can participate
Inclusion Criteria *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) Performance Status of 0 or 1 * Life expectancy of at least 12 weeks * Adequate hematologic and end-organ function * Acute, clinically significant treatment-related toxicity from prior therapy must have resolved to Grade \</=1 prior to study entry * Left Ventricular Ejection Fraction (LVEF) \>/=50% HER2-Expressing Breast Cancer-Specific Inclusion Criteria * Locally tested, Human Epidermal Growth Factor Receptor 2 (HER2)-expressing BC * Locally advanced or metastatic BC that has relapsed or is refractory to established therapies HER2-Expressing Gastric/Gastroesophageal (GEJ) Cancer-Specific Inclusion Criteria * Adenocarcinoma of the stomach or GEJ with inoperable locally advanced or recurrent and/or metastatic disease, not amenable to curative therapy * HER2-expressing tumor (primary tumor or metastasis) as assessed by local lab testing * HER2-positive gastric/GEJ cancer must have received prior trastuzumab, cisplatin (or carboplatin or oxaliplatin or investigational platinum agent) and 5-fluorouracil (5-FU)/capecitabine HER2-Positive Solid Tumor Specific Inclusion Criteria * HER2-positive tumor (primary tumor or metastasis) as assessed by local (non-central) laboratory testing * Locally advanced, recurrent, or metastatic incurable malignancy that has progressed after at least one available standard therapy; or for whom standard therapy has proven to be ineffective or intolerable, or is considered inappropriate; or for whom a clinical trial of an investigational agent is a recognized standard of care; or for whom a clinical trial of an investigational agent is considered an acceptable treatment option Exclusion Criteria * Pregnant or breastfeeding, or intending to become pregnant during the study or within 140 days after the last dose of runimotamab * Significant cardiopulmonary dysfunction * Known clinically significant liver disease * Positive for acute or chronic Hepatitis B virus (HBV) infection * Acute or chronic Hepatitis C virus (HCV) infection * Human Immunodeficiency Virus (HIV) seropositivity * Poorly controlled Type 2 diabetes mellitus * History of ventricular dysrhythmias or risk factors for ventricular dysrhythmias * Current treatment with medications that are well known to prolong the Q-wave/T-wave (QT) interval * Known clinically significant liver disease * Primary central nervous system (CNS) malignancy, untreated CNS metastases, or active CNS metastases (progressing or requiring corticosteroids for symptomatic control) * Leptomeningeal disease * Spinal cord compression that has not definitively treated with surgery and/or radiation * History of autoimmune disease * Prior allogeneic stem cell or solid organ transplantation
